Sustainable Outdoor Design in San Diego, CA

It is crucial to include eco-friendly elements like native plants, drought-resistant landscaping, and efficient irrigation systems when designing sustainable outdoor spaces in San Diego. Utilizing organic materials, recycled resources, and renewable energy sources can also contribute to a more environmentally friendly design. Implementing green roofs, permeable paving, and rainwater harvesting techniques can further enhance the sustainability of outdoor spaces in the region. San Diego residents can enjoy beautiful and functional landscapes while minimizing their environmental impact by prioritizing sustainable outdoor design practices.

Exploring Indigenous Flora and Water-Saving Options in San Diego, California

Choose native plants that are well-suited to the dry climate of San Diego when picking out flora for your garden. Once these plants establish themselves, they develop a natural resistance to drought and require very little watering. Adding different types of native plants to your outdoor area can aid in water conservation and support a thriving ecosystem. Consider consulting with a local nursery or landscaping expert for tailored advice on selecting the best drought-tolerant solutions for your specific needs.

Tips for cultivating and tending to gardens in San Diego, California all year round

Optimal garden maintenance and planting outcomes in San Diego depend on carefully considering the seasonal changes. Creating a vibrant and sustainable garden that thrives in the local climate can be achieved by including a variety of native plants. Ensure that you regularly check the soil moisture levels and modify the watering routine as necessary to promote healthy plant growth. Additionally, implementing organic mulch can help retain moisture and suppress weed growth, ultimately reducing the need for constant upkeep.
